rst在编程中什么意思
-
在编程中,"rst"通常是reStructuredText的缩写,它是一种轻量级的标记语言,用于编写结构化的文档。reStructuredText以纯文本的形式书写,具有简洁、易读和易于转换为其他格式的特点。
"rst"也有可能是指Readme文件中的RST格式。Readme是一个包含项目的相关信息和说明的文件,常常以文本文件的形式存在于项目的根目录下。当项目使用reStructuredText语法书写Readme文件时,它的文件扩展名通常会是".rst"。这种格式的Readme文件可以使用reStructuredText的标记语法来添加标题、段落、列表、链接、代码块等内容,使其更具可读性和可维护性。
总之,"rst"在编程中一般指的是reStructuredText,它是一种用于编写结构化文档的标记语言,常用于编写文档、Readme文件等。
1年前 -
在编程中,RST通常是指reStructuredText,是一种用于文档编写的标记语言。reStructuredText可以用于编写技术文档、软件文档和扩展文档等。
以下是RST在编程中的几个重要意义:
-
标记语言:RST是一种标记语言,类似于HTML或Markdown。通过在文本中使用特定的标记,可以对文本进行格式化和结构化,如标题、列表、引用、链接等。RST的标记语法简洁、易于学习和阅读,可以使文档具有良好的可读性和可维护性。
-
文档生成:RST与文档生成工具结合使用,可以快速生成各种格式的文档,如HTML、PDF、LaTeX等。常用的文档生成工具包括Sphinx、MkDocs等。通过RST编写文档,可以使文档和代码保持同步更新,并且可以方便地生成高质量的文档。
-
文档结构:RST允许通过使用标题、子标题、段落等标记,定义文档的结构层次。这有助于更好地组织和浏览文档,使读者能够迅速找到他们需要的信息。通过结构化的文档,读者可以更好地理解文档内容,并更好地进行文档的编辑和扩展。
-
代码示例:RST提供了一种方便的方式来插入代码示例和代码片段。通过使用特定的标记,可以对代码进行适当的格式化,并且可以使用语法高亮显示,使代码更易于阅读和理解。
-
扩展功能:RST支持扩展功能,可以通过使用扩展来增强文档的功能。例如,可以使用扩展插入数学公式、制作流程图、生成表格等。通过使用扩展,可以使文档更具交互性和可视化,更好地传达信息。
总结起来,RST在编程中的意义是通过标记语言的方式,帮助编程人员编写和管理文档,使文档具有良好的结构和格式,并能够方便地生成各种格式的文档。同时,RST还提供了一些扩展功能,使文档更丰富和具有交互性。
1年前 -
-
在编程中,RST通常代表reStructuredText,是一种用于标记文档结构和内容的轻量级标记语言。reStructuredText适用于各种文档,包括技术文档、用户手册、项目文档等。它使用简单的标记语法来定义文档的标题、段落、列表、链接、引用等元素。
reStructuredText的语法简洁明了,易于学习和使用。用RST编写的文档可以通过转换工具(如Sphinx)生成多种格式的输出,如HTML、PDF、Epub等,方便阅读和分享。
下面将会详细介绍reStructuredText的各种元素和语法。
一、标题
RST使用特定数量的下划线或等号来表示文档的标题。下划线用于顶级标题(第一级标题),等号用于第二级标题。示例:
我的文档标题
二、段落
段落是文本的基本组织单位。在RST中,段落使用空行来分隔。示例:
这是第一个段落。这是第二个段落。
三、列表
RST支持无序列表和有序列表。- 无序列表使用减号、加号或星号作为列表标记。
示例:
- 第一项
- 第二项
- 第三项
- 有序列表使用数字后面加点作为列表标记。
示例:
- 第一项
- 第二项
- 第三项
四、链接
RST支持内部链接和外部链接。- 内部链接用于引用同一文档中的其他部分。
示例:
请参阅第三章_。.. _第三章: 第三章.rst
- 外部链接用于引用其他文档或网站。
示例:
请访问Python官网 <https://www.python.org/>_ 获取更多信息。五、引用
RST使用大于号表示引用。示例:
这是一段引用内容。
六、代码块
RST可以用来展示代码块,以便更好地展示代码的格式和结构。示例:
.. code-block:: pythondef hello(): print("Hello, world!")七、注释
RST使用.. 进行注释,注释内容不会出现在最终的文档中。示例:
.. 这是一段注释内容,不会在文档中显示。八、表格
RST支持创建表格。示例:
+————+———+
| 名称 | 价格 |
+============+=========+
| 商品1 | $10 |
+————+———+
| 商品2 | $20 |
+————+———+以上介绍了reStructuredText的主要元素和语法。掌握这些基础知识,可以在编写文档时使用RST来定义文档的结构和内容,并通过转换工具生成多种格式的输出。
1年前